Medical Technologist Jobs in Walnut Creek, CA

A Medical Technologist, also known as a Clinical Laboratory Scientist, plays a vital role in the med tech industry by performing and analyzing the results of complex scientific tests on blood and bodily fluids. These professionals use sophisticated laboratory equipment, such as microscopes and cell counters. They are instrumental in the detection, diagnosis and treatment of diseases. They may work in several areas of the medical laboratory or specialize in just one. Medical Technologists also ensure the labs are running smoothly by maintaining and troubleshooting the most automated and intricate lab equipment.

To become a Medical Technologist, one needs a strong background in sciences and a degree in medical technology or life sciences. A certification from organizations like the American Society for Clinical Pathology (ASCP) is also required. They should possess strong analytical judgment and problem-solving skills. Attention to detail and the ability to work under pressure are also important. Before becoming a Medical Technologist, a person might have roles such as a Medical Laboratory Technician or a Clinical Laboratory Technician. They may also have experience as a Biological Technician or a Chemist.

Highest Education Level

Medical Technologists in Walnut Creek, CA off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
30.0%
Vocational Degree or Certification
23.5%
High School or GED
18.3%
Associate's Degree
17.4%
Master's Degree
6.8%
Doctorate Degree
1.9%
Some College
1.8%
Some High School
0.4%
